Option and Configuration Processing Made Easy

Talk slides

Abstract

Many useful programs take arguments and configuration options. It's easy to add one or two, but as your program gains more features, the difficulty of allowing configuration concisely and intelligently also grows.

This talk demonstrates how to unify argument and configuration processing in a way that keeps your code readable and concise, and also simplifies the interface for end-users.

About

Jon Allen - freelance Perl & Catalyst developer, web designer, and technical manager.

Available for contract work and consultancy.

Contact jj@jonallen.info.

Follow me on Twitter at twitter.com/pennysarcade.